Follow the provided instructions in the Package Download Assistant for the Skype v6.0.0.120 package, which says:
This link will take you to the Skype for Windows download page. Choose the Skype Free - Download Skype button to save the SkypeSetup.exe file. Once downloaded, choose the Import Source button on the top left of this to upload the binary to the Patch Manager server. Double click the download URL to launch the default browser.
